
Senior Software Engineer
An exciting opportunity to work at the Information & Digital Engineering organization in Shell IT. We are looking for a talented individual with great interpersonal skills to join our team. Shell’s business has been built on a foundation of innovative technology and skilled people.
By providing energy to sustain people’s lives over 125 years, Shell is one of the world’s leading companies. Information & Digital Engineering gives you an opportunity to make an impact that matters – be it in complex predictive maintenance and inventory management solutions to optimize uptime of our Upstream assets or innovative solutions that satisfy customers at one of our 49,000 branded service stations, the world’s largest retail network.
What’s the Role
A Senior Software Engineer is an individual with proven experience in adhering to software engineering best practices, delivering software products/applications generating business value. They are expected to have continuous improvement mindset, driving value-based process, product/application optimization. They are generally the Technical Leads or Senior Developers within the product delivery teams.
Working with other computer scientists and software engineers in Shell, Information & Digital Engineering offers a unique opportunity for you to make an impact across a complex integrated energy value chain serving all lines of business in the Group. You could be creating new customer services in the largest Lubricants business globally, or innovating ways to grow an Aviation business which refuels five aircrafts every minute. With Shell investing significantly in renewables, there will be several opportunities to power our green engine too.
What you’ll be doing
An overview of the responsibilities of this role is outlined below:
- Solution consultation and development in accordance with the enterprise technology principles, methods, standards, and practices.
- Technical Review, Estimation, solution design, detailed technical design, application technical deliverables including code, associated tests and documentation.
- Contribution to functional excellence in terms of definition and maintenance of standards, methods and tools, bringing in best practices from market standard implementations.
- Manage complex integration scenarios and interfaces between on-premises solutions, cloud and legacy systems.
What you bring
- 9+ years relevant software development experience broadly ranging from front-end, back-end, cloud automation and orchestration with depth in either back-end development or front-end development.
Back-End Development:
- Genetec certified (Access Control, Video, Stratocast)
- Microsoft Azure Skilled
- CCNA (200-125) Certification is a plus
- Networking tool: Wireshark
- MS SQL server / SQL querying and database debugging
- Proficient with Azure Platform Development (Functions, Services etc)
- Proficient in one or more of Data Development (SQL Databases, No SQL, Cloud Datastores etc) technologies
Educational Qualification: BE / BTech / ME / MTech / MCA / MSc. Comp. Science
What we offer
You bring your skills and experience to Shell and in return you work with talented, committed people on one of the most important challenges facing our planet. You’ll have the opportunity to develop the skills you need to grow in an environment where we value honesty, integrity, and respect for one another. You’ll be able to balance your priorities as you become the best version of yourself.
· Progress as a person as we work on the energy transition together.
· Continuously grow the transferable skills you need to get ahead.
· Work at the forefront of technology, trends, and practices.
· Collaborate with experienced colleagues with unique expertise.
· Achieve your balance in a values-led culture that encourages you to be the best version of yourself.
· Benefit from flexible working hours, and the possibility of remote/mobile working.
· Perform at your best with a competitive starting salary and annual performance related salary increase – our pay and benefits packages are considered to be among the best in the world.
· Take advantage of paid parental leave, including for non-birthing parents.
· Join an organisation working to become one of the most diverse and inclusive in the world. We strongly encourage applicants of all genders, ages, ethnicities, cultures, abilities, sexual orientation, and life experiences to apply.
· Grow as you progress through diverse career opportunities in national and
· international teams.
· Gain access to a wide range of training and development programmes.
We'd like you to know that Shell has a bold goal: to become one of the world’s most diverse and inclusive companies. You can get to know more about how we're working towards that goal, click here.